About Hepatitis test

Who should get tested for hepatitis?

Hepatitis is a serious condition that affects the liver, and anyone can be at risk. However, certain groups of people are more likely to contract the virus. According to the CDC, individuals who should consider getting tested for hepatitis include those who have been exposed to the virus through unprotected sex, shared needles, or contact with infected blood. Additionally, individuals born to a hepatitis-infected mother, healthcare workers, and those who have traveled to regions with high rates of hepatitis should also consider testing.

Importance of getting tested

Getting tested for hepatitis is crucial for several reasons. Firstly, early detection can lead to early treatment, which can prevent severe liver damage and other health complications. Secondly, knowing your hepatitis status can help prevent the spread of the virus to others. Lastly, it can provide peace of mind and help you make informed decisions about your health.

Primary care providers

Your primary care provider can also offer hepatitis testing. If you have a regular doctor, they can provide a test during a routine check-up or you can schedule a separate appointment.

Free STD testing and community health centers

Community health centers often provide free or low-cost hepatitis testing. These centers are a valuable resource for those without insurance or those who cannot afford testing at a private clinic.

At-home testing

At-home testing kits offer a private and convenient way to test for hepatitis. These kits can be ordered online, used at home, and sent back to a lab for analysis.
